Jak vytvořit zaváděcí USB Windows z Linuxu s WoeUSB

I když jsme milovníky svobodného softwaru a linuxu, nemůžeme popřít, že příležitostně si mnoho našich uživatelů potřebuje vytvořit zaváděcí USB pro Windows, ať už si nainstaluje tento operační systém na klienta, otestuje v něm zranitelnosti nebo jednoduše pro dočasné použití. Bez ohledu na to, jak zaváděcí Windows USB používáte, tentokrát vám přinášíme docela praktický nástroj, který nám umožňuje pořídit ISO obraz Windows a přenést jej na USB, a také jej nakonfigurovat tak, aby byl zaváděcí.

Co je WoeUSB?

Jedná se o nástroj s otevřeným zdrojovým kódem vyvinutý společností slack using shell, který nám umožňuje vytvořit USB instalační USB z ISO obrazu nebo DVD. Nástroj má GUI rozhraní a také možnost administrace z terminálu.

Tento nástroj je kompatibilní s UEFI a Legacy boot, zrozeným jako vidlice opuštěného projektu WinUSB pro které se mnozí již budou s aplikací dobře seznámit.

S tímto novým vývojovým týmem, který stojí za tímto výkonným nástrojem, je cílem větší kompatibilita s aktuálními distribucemi a současně začlenění podpory pro nové verze Windows.

Windows verze, se kterými je WoeUSB kompatibilní

V současné době vývojový tým WoeUSB zajišťuje kompatibilitu nástroje se všemi verzemi Windows Vista, Windows 7, Windows 8, Windows 10 a Windows PE. Očekává se, že v budoucnu bude přidána kompatibilita s novými verzemi systému Windows.

Jak nainstalovat WoeUSB

Před instalací WoeUSB musíme splnit některé závislosti, které lze nainstalovat, jak je znázorněno níže:

Závislosti v Ubuntu a derivátech

$ sudo apt-get install devscripts equivs gdebi-core $ cd <WoeUSB zdroj adresář kódu>
$mk-build-deps # POZNÁMKA: V současné době kvůli chybě Debian # 679101 tento příkaz selže, pokud zdrojová cesta obsahuje mezery.
$ sudo gdebi woeusb-build-deps_<verze>_all.deb

Závislosti na Fedoře a derivátech

$ sudo dnf install wxGTK3-devel

K instalaci WoeUSB musíme postupovat podle řady jednoduchých kroků, které jsou podrobně popsány níže:

Klonujeme úložiště github

git clone https://github.com/slacka/WoeUSB.git

Konfigurujeme verzi aplikace

$ ./setup-development-environment.bash

Nástroj sestavujeme

# Obecná metoda
$ ./configure $ make $ sudo make install

Použití nástroje je velmi jednoduché, vložíme USB, které chceme použít, spustíme WoeUSB, vybereme ISO obraz, se kterým chcete vytvořit bootovací Windows USB, vybereme USB a klikneme na nainstalovat. Po chvíli budeme mít USB připraveno k použití, rychle, bezpečně a desde linux.